The T&Cs That Kill the Fun (and How to Beat Them)

I am not a lawyer. But I have read enough casino T&Cs to make my eyes bleed. Here are the traps I found in the 2026 UK no deposit offers.

  • Sticky Bonus: The £100 is not withdrawable. You only keep the winnings. This is standard. But some sites let you withdraw the bonus after wagering. Check the ‘Bonus Terms’ page.
  • Time Limits: Most offers give you 72 hours to wager the bonus. 72 hours. That is tight. If you get a 35x wagering on £5 of winnings, that is £175 you need to bet in three days. Do the math.
  • Game Weightings: Slots count 100%. Blackjack counts 10%. Aviator counts 50% (on one site). If you want to play crash games, find a site that gives them high weighting. Otherwise, you are wasting your spins.
  • Payment Method Restrictions: I saw one offer that said ‘Neteller and Skrill deposits do not qualify’. You need to use a debit card or PayPal to trigger the bonus. Annoying, but easy to fix.

I almost missed the ‘max bet’ rule on one site. It said you cannot bet more than £5 per spin while the bonus is active. If you do, they void the bonus. That is a nasty surprise if you are on a hot streak on Mines.

The Hidden Cost of Free Spins: What They Do Not Tell You

Many players jump at a no-deposit offer without reading the terms. That’s a mistake. Some casinos apply a withdrawal fee on your first cashout, even if you won it from free spins. For example, a brand might charge £2.50 for a bank transfer. It does not sound like much, but it adds up. We tested 17 UKGC-licensed sites and found that around 60% have some form of transaction cost. The exceptions are the gold-standard operators like MrQ and Sky Vegas, which process withdrawals with zero fees. Modern open banking APIs are making traditional e-wallets obsolete, yet some sites still penalise players for using them. It’s a backwards approach that hurts the player experience.

Inactivity fees are another trap. If you do not log in for 90 days, some casinos deduct a monthly fee. This is perfectly legal under UKGC rules, but it’s a nasty surprise for casual players. Always check the ‘Inactive Account’ section of the T&Cs. The best platforms, like PlayOJO, do not charge a single penny for dormant accounts. They rely on engagement, not penalties.
